☆ Be the first to review + Add to your collection — Join freeAgainst a breezy beach backdrop, a tense confrontation takes shape on this 1967 DC romance cover — a broad-shouldered young man in an open shirt faces a dark-haired woman in a red halter top, their speech bubbles crackling with unspoken fears about settling for less than love. The cover, penciled by Jay Scott Pike and Jack Sparling with inks by Vince Colletta, captures that particular ache of self-doubt with real emotional sharpness, teasing the featured story "Love Came Too Late!" Inside, Frank Bolle and letterer Joe Letterese bring the romance anthology to life, including the story "Loser at Love!" — Girls' Love Stories #124 is a fine example of DC's mid-1960s romance line at its most dramatically charged.
